In math class, we are beginning our fourth module this week! Students will discover that area is the number of square units it takes to cover a shape. They’ll notice that shapes that look different can have the same area, and that given the choice, most of us would rather have a piece of our favorite candy that is 5 square inches versus one that is 5 square centimeters. We will continue exploring area in the coming weeks.

We are continuing our Balancing Forces unit in science with our final focus question: Why does the train change from floating to falling? In this final chapter students will learn about how magnetic forces change in strength based on the distance between objects and will explore if this is also true for gravity.
